Position Summary: JMT of New York is seeking an Environmental Scientist/Geologist who will be responsible for supporting and contributing to various environmental site assessments and permit applications. Primary activities will be to perform field sampling and data collection tasks; oversee drilling activities; prepare soil/rock core logs and material descriptions; support engineering design tasks; tabulate and analyze data; create map products; and assist in report preparation. Some field work will be conducted at potentially contaminated sites. OSHA Health and Safety Training, including respirator fit testing, will be provided by JMT. Mine Site Safety Training may also be provided.
